PROPOSED MERGER TERMINATED 4
On May 16, 1997. Wisconsin Energy Company (Wisconsis Electric Power 1
Company) and Northern States Power Company announced they were terminating their plans for a proposed merger of the two com)anies into a new com)any. Primergy Corporation. A May 14 decision by the ederal r
Energy legulatory Commission (FERC) had remanded the ccae to an FERC settlement judge for further negotiations, including the possible sale of some generating facilities and other actions.
The utilities attributed their decision to changing reguletery policies on mergers and to further regulatory delays as a result of the FERC decision. The proposed merger had been announced May 1. 1995.
4 The merger had previously been approved by state agencies in Michigan and North Dakota, but decisions were still pending before the Minnesota and Wisconsin public service commissions. Other federal agency decisions were i
also pending.
?
t The States of Wisconsin and Minnesota will be informed of the information in this preliminary notification.
The two utilities issued news releases on their decision on May 16. 1997.
